IMPLEMENTASI SISTEM ENTERPRISE RESOURCE PLANNING MODUL POINT OF SALE MENGGUNAKAN METODE QUICKSTART Salsabila Aulia Choirunisa; Nuur Wachid Abdul Majid
Rabit : Jurnal Teknologi dan Sistem Informasi Univrab Vol 11 No 1 (2026): Januari
Publisher : LPPM Universitas Abdurrab

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.36341/rabit.v11i1.7356

Abstract

This research aims to document and evaluate the implementation of an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) system based on Odoo, specifically the Point of Sale (POS) module, at Rumah Buket by Rere, a small business operating in the creative retail sector of flower bouquet sales. Prior to system implementation, transaction recording, inventory management, and raw material purchasing were conducted manually, which led to potential recording errors and delays in information availability. This research adopts a case study approach using the QuickStart implementation method, which consists of the Kick-Off Call, Analysis, and Configuration stages, to align the ERP system with the specific business needs of the SME. System evaluation was carried out through Black Box Testing to ensure that system functionalities operated as expected, as well as User Acceptance Test (UAT) designed based on the Technology Acceptance Model (TAM) to assess user acceptance. The testing results indicate that all main system functions operated properly. Furthermore, the UAT results show a high level of user acceptance, with Perceived Ease of Use (PEOU) reaching 88% and Perceived Usefulness (PU) reaching 89%, indicating that the system is considered easy to use and provides tangible benefits in supporting daily operational activities. The implementation of the Odoo POS module successfully integrated sales processes, inventory management, and purchase recording in a more structured and efficient manner compared to the previous manual approach. This study contributes practical documentation of ERP implementation and evaluation using the QuickStart method in the context of creative retail SMEs and may serve as a reference for similar businesses planning to adopt ERP systems to improve operational efficiency and data accuracy.
PENGEMBANGAN APLIKASI MOBILE FEEDEZ SEBAGAI SISTEM KENDALI JARAK JAUH AUTOMATIC FISH FEEDER BERBASIS IOT: DEVELOPMENT OF THE FEEDEZ MOBILE APPLICATION AS AN IOT-BASED AUTOMATIC FISH FEEDER REMOTE CONTROL SYSTEM Moh Fauzan Fakhira Nasihin; Nuur Wachid Abdul Majid
Rabit : Jurnal Teknologi dan Sistem Informasi Univrab Vol 11 No 1 (2026): Januari
Publisher : LPPM Universitas Abdurrab

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.36341/rabit.v11i1.7495

Abstract

The application of Internet of Things (IoT) technology in the aquaculture sector continues to grow as an effort to improve the efficiency and precision of fish feeding. However, most of the automatic fish feeder systems that have been developed still rely on physical interfaces or third-party IoT platforms that have limitations in terms of customization and responsiveness. This study aims to develop an Android-based mobile application as a controller for automatic fish feeders, with a focus on improving the flexibility of mechanical settings and real-time control responsiveness. The research method used is the Prototyping software development model. The FeedEZ application was developed using React Native with the WebSocket communication protocol and integrated with Arduino Uno R3-based hardware and the ESP8266 module. Black box functional testing demonstrated the validity of all application features, while performance testing recorded an average end-to-end response time of 0.92 seconds with a standard deviation in the stable phase of 0.11. This response value is below the real-time interaction threshold (1 second), proving the system's effectiveness in providing instant control. This research demonstrates the paradigm of developing a full-stack custom IoT solution as a more flexible, standalone, and responsive alternative to the popular but limited platform-based approach.

Application of the Project Based Learning Model Assisted by the Learningapps Application on Student Learning Outcomes in Class IX Muhammad Raihan Zaki; Suprih Widodo; Nuur Wachid Abdul Majid
al-Afkar, Journal For Islamic Studies Vol. 6 No. 4 (2023)
Publisher : Perkumpulan Dosen Fakultas Agama Islam Indramayu

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.31943/afkarjournal.v6i4.807

Abstract

The use of learning models and technological assistance in class greatly influences student learning outcomes in ICT subjects. This can be seen from the results of a preliminary study conducted on class IX students at MTs Assalam where learning outcomes in ICT subjects were still lacking. The purpose of this study was to apply the Project Based Learning model assisted by the Learningapps application in IX class IX students at MTs Assalam and improve student learning outcomes. This study used classroom action research with 2 cycles of stages and 30 students as research subjects. The results of the research show that the application of the Project Based Learning model assisted by the Learningapps application can improve the learning outcomes of class IX students at MTs Assalam in ICT subjects. Improved student learning outcomes can be seen based on the results of activities in class, the results of individual tests, as well as the results of group projects. Based on the results of student activities, it was seen that there was an increase from initially obtaining 70% in cycle I to 78% in cycle II. Furthermore, on individual tests, it was found that in cycle I, the class average was 73 with a passing percentage of 67% and an N-Gain score of 70.9. Then in cycle II, obtaining a class average of 86 with a passing percentage of 90% and an N-Gain value of 84.4. Finally, in group projects, it is also known that there is an increase which can be seen from the initial average of 72 in cycle I with a completeness percentage of 63% to an average of 85 in cycle II with a completeness percentage of 100%.

Security Maturity Assessment of Indonesian Android Mobile Banking Apps using MobSF and OWASP Rizal Aglal Faozi; Nuur Wachid Abdul Majid; Suprih Widodo
Jurnal Pendidikan Informatika (EDUMATIC) Vol 10 No 1 (2026): Edumatic: Jurnal Pendidikan Informatika
Publisher : Universitas Hamzanwadi

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.29408/edumatic.v10i1.33285

Abstract

The rapid expansion of mobile banking in emerging economies has increased exposure to client-side security risks, while MASVS-based security maturity benchmarking of conventional banking applications remains underrepresented in the literature. This study conducts a standard-based comparative security maturity assessment of two major Indonesian Android banking applications, BRImo and myBCA. APK files obtained from the Google Play Store were analysed using Static Application Security Testing with the Mobile Security Framework (MobSF) and evaluated against OWASP MASVS Level 2 and MASVS-R. MobSF scores were interpreted as relative indicators of security maturity based on severity-weighted findings across multiple domains. The results reveal a clear divergence in maturity levels. Although both applications demonstrate strong network-layer protection, BRImo exhibits structural weaknesses in storage, cryptography, platform interaction, and resilience domains, indicating fragmented defence-in-depth implementation. In contrast, myBCA shows more consistent cross-domain control integration. This study contributes an MASVS-based security maturity benchmarking approach and provides conceptual evidence that formal regulatory compliance may coexist with inconsistent client-side technical implementation. The findings offer analytically transferable insights for developers, security auditors, and regulators in rapidly digitalising financial ecosystems.
Implementation of a Web-Based Student and Teacher Attendance System With QR Code Integration using the RAD Ganesh Lindung Nusantara; Rian Andrian; Nuur Wachid Abdulmajid
Journal of Innovation and Technology Polbeng Series on Informatics (INOVTEK Polbeng - Seri Informatika) Vol. 10 No. 1 (2025): March
Publisher : P3M Politeknik Negeri Bengkalis

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.35314/f2qvfs64

Abstract

This study aims to implement a web-based student and teacher attendance system with QR Code integration at SMK Muhammadiyah Campaka, Purwakarta. Currently, the school still uses a manual attendance system that is proven to be inefficient, time-consuming, prone to human error, and difficult to monitor in real-time. The proposed system is expected to overcome these problems by increasing the efficiency of managing and monitoring student attendance data. The Rapid Application Development (RAD) approach is used in developing this system, which allows for a faster and more flexible development process. QR Code was chosen as the attendance method because it can speed up attendance recording and reduce data input errors. The results showed that the new system succeeded in reducing attendance recording time by 50%, from an average of 10 minutes to only 5 minutes per class. In addition, the recording error rate was reduced by more than 70%, from the previous 36% to only 9% after the system was implemented. This system also allows attendance reports that can be accessed in real-time, supporting increased efficiency in the school environment. With the implementation of this system, it is hoped that the attendance process will be faster, more accurate, and easier to monitor, which in turn can improve the quality of education management at SMK Muhammadiyah Campaka.
Vocational Teachers’ Insights on Artificial Intelligence and Computational Thinking Integration Majid, Nuur Wachid Abdul; Barri, Muhamad Akda Fathul; Sari, Ayu Permata; Sodikin, Reisa Aulia; Azman, Mohamed Nor Azhari; Prestoza, Mark Jhon Ramos
Jurnal Penelitian dan Pengkajian Ilmu Pendidikan: e-Saintika Vol. 10 No. 1 (2026): March
Publisher : Lembaga Penelitian dan Pemberdayaan Masyarakat (LITPAM)

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.36312/e-saintika.v10i1.3660

Abstract

This qualitative case study investigates vocational teachers' perceptions of artificial intelligence and computational thinking integration in Indonesian secondary education. Seven vocational high school teachers from West Java Province participated through semi-structured interviews, non-participant observations, and document analysis following artificial intelligence training. The study employed an interactive analysis model to examine teachers' attitudes, concerns, and implementation strategies regarding artificial intelligence in educational contexts. Findings reveal positive teacher perceptions of artificial intelligence as a learning support tool, with applications ranging from creative media production to technical programming assistance. However, significant ethical and pedagogical concerns emerged, including academic integrity challenges, potential student dependency, inadequate prompt engineering skills, and risks of learning dehumanization. Teachers developed sophisticated guidance strategies, positioning artificial intelligence as a verification tool while maintaining human agency in learning processes. Supporting factors included personal initiative and professional learning communities, while barriers encompassed limited infrastructure, absence of formal guidelines, and varied digital competencies. The research contributes to understanding artificial intelligence adoption challenges in Indonesian vocational education and provides insights for implementing artificial intelligence skills curriculum policy. Results of the research are: (1) educators acknowledge significant advantages of AI integration, especially in improving technical learning experiences and promoting innovative educational endeavors, the integration of AI and computational thinking in the learning process must also prioritize the appropriate pattern aspects and requires clear guidance from stakeholders so that it can be implemented in the learning process; (2)  ethical and pedagogical issues arise as significant obstacles, encompassing abuses of academic integrity, threats of student dependency, insufficient prompt engineering skills, and the potential dehumanization of learning experiences; (3) educators demonstrate significant adaptability by formulating advanced guiding systems that utilize AI as a verification and support mechanism while maintaining human agency in educational decision-making.
Machine Learning-Based Early Warning for Student Dropout: Evidence from LMS Behavioral Engagement Patterns in Online Higher Education Rhezwan Dhaifullah Romdhoni; Nuur Wachid Abdul Majid; Anggita Fitri Permatasari
Journal of Informatics and Vocational Education Vol. 9 No. 2 (2026): Journal of Informatics and Vocational Education - July
Publisher : Informatics Education Department, Faculty of Teacher Training and Education, Universitas Sebelas Maret

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.20961/joive.v9i2.3508

Abstract

Student dropout in online higher education remains critically high, far exceeding face-to-face rates, yet declining behavioral activity in Learning Management Systems (LMS) offers key signals for early intervention. To identify robust predictors and model suitability for Early Warning Systems (EWS), this study presents a comparative analysis of machine learning for dropout prediction using clickstream data from the Open University Learning Analytics Dataset (OULAD), covering 32,593 students across seven undergraduate modules. Three supervised algorithms with Logistic Regression, Random Forest, and Support Vector Machine (SVM), were trained on 13 engineered features combining behavioral and demographic attributes from the Virtual Learning Environment (VLE), with Recall prioritized to minimize missed at-risk students. Results demonstrate that all models achieved strong discriminatory performance with AUC-ROC > 0.93; specifically, SVM provided the highest EWS fit with recall of 0.903, missing only 196 of 2,031 withdrawals (9.7%), while Random Forest attained the best overall accuracy (0.866) and AUC-ROC (0.940). Feature importance analysis further revealed that VLE behavior accounted for 85.0% of predictive power, with Activity Span emerging as the dominant predictor at 41.3%. Cross-module validation confirmed temporal engagement consistency as a robust, generalizable dropout signal. Therefore, these findings provide practical guidance for implementing data-driven EWS in online learning by prioritizing behavioral span metrics over static demographics
